;;;
;;; Compute the usage line. It is complex because we are trying to
;;; encode as much information as we can and still be comprehensible.
;;;
;;; The rules are: If any options have a "value" attribute, then
;;; there are flags allowed, so include "-<flag>" on the usage line.
;;; If the program has the "long-opts" attribute set, then we must
;;; have "<option-name>" or "--<name>" on the line, depending on
;;; whether or not there are flag options. If any options take
;;; arguments, then append "[<val>]" to the flag description and
;;; "[{=| }<val>]" to the option-name/name descriptions. We will not
;;; worry about being correct if every option has a required argument.
;;; Finally, if there are no minimum occurrence counts (i.e. all
;;; options are optional), then we put square brackets around the
;;; syntax.
